Challenge: Hillside combines experiencing bolted joint failures on 95% of machines.
Hillside combines are machinery designed to harvest crops on hillsides. These combines operate with extreme side loading which leads to issues with bolt joints and wheel fatigue failures.
moveero supply inner and outer dual wheels for these hillside combines and Case were experiencing bolted joint failures on 95% of machines, which was not within the scope of moveero’s design control.
Solution: Innovative design to solve the problem
• Engineering team worked with customer to understand the problem and at moveero’s, Iowa
based Test center implemented FEA simulation and in-field testing.
• Various solutions (3 in total) were looked at by the two engineering teams
• The final solution – the bolt circle was increased using moveero’s hub adapter to grow the bolt
circle, offering a new design concept to solve the problem.
Outcome: No torque loss or broken bolts observed.
